Church of England (CofE) primary school; part of Peterborough Diocese Education Trust (PDET).
Headteacher Liz Crofts welcomes visitors and describes Spratton as a village Church of England primary with strong church and community links, spacious grounds with a trim-trail, ponds and wildlife, and invites visits.
